MicroED structure of proteinase K from a 360 nm thick lamella measured at 300 kVMicroED structure of proteinase K from a 360 nm thick lamella measured at 300 kV

Structural highlights

7swb is a 1 chain structure with sequence from Parengyodontium album. Full crystallographic information is available from OCA. For a guided tour on the structure components use FirstGlance.
Resources:FirstGlance, OCA, PDBe, RCSB, PDBsum, ProSAT

Function

[PRTK_PARAQ] Hydrolyzes keratin at aromatic and hydrophobic residues.

7swb, resolution 2.05Å
